Transaction 3eba7076b45bd01bf72a0323ca3bc61ca2e2b76292222d92ec0225650ee0d673

1 Input
2 Outputs
  • 3eba7076b45bd01bf72a0323ca3bc61ca2e2b76292222d92ec0225650ee0d673:0
  • value  7411500
    address  16KzhfRCBKJJsQhRNDBs6twNriWNYEcXNg
  • 3eba7076b45bd01bf72a0323ca3bc61ca2e2b76292222d92ec0225650ee0d673:1
  • value  108736860
    address  3Kv9tRAEi72QYNU24RqZP4zg7YfiFTiJpQ